Why should it be done? of Breast reduction
A breast reduction operation may be necessary if you are suffering from psychological distress and physical discomfort.
Physical problems may include:
- backache,
- neck pain,
- shoulder ache,
- skin problems,
- poor posture,·
- excessive sweating, rashes (intertrigo) and infections under the breasts,
- weals or grooves in shoulders from bra straps, and
- inability to exercise or take part in sport.
Psychological distress, such as:
- unwanted attention,
- harassment,
- self-consciousness,
- difficulty in finding clothes that fit; and
- depression.
